Nub’s Nob Ski Area Snow Report – 12/30

It’s a wet start to the day at Nub’s, but rain should transition to snow early this morning. Accumulating snow of 6-8 inches is expected today. The snow surface this morning is wet granular snow.

We continue to be 100% open on all of our snowmaking runs with plenty of base. Pintail Lodge is open today with food service and an espresso bar. We will not run NASTAR today due to soft snow. The lifts will spin from 9am to 4:30pm. The slopes will close from 4:30 to 6pm to groom for night skiing.

Tomorrow evening is the Torchlight Parade at 6pm, enjoy the skiing and light show at the base of the Green Lift with family and friends.

<>

New Snow: 0 inches

Base: Up to 48 inches

Lifts: At least 7 Lifts and the rope tow.

Runs: 52 of 53: All runs except Tower Glades.
